Thai Chicken Meatballs
These delicious meatballs are not only quick to make, they are delicious served hot or cold! They are a great option for a light summer meal. We love these served with a good squeeze of lime juice and in fresh, crisp lettuce leaves for added crunch. Why not try them alongside the Kale and Alfalfa Slaw?

No: Gluten / Dairy / Egg / Nuts
Preparation Time 10 minutes
Cooking Time 20-30 minutes
Serves 4-6
Can be frozen
Ingredients
- garlic cloves - 2, peeled
- spring onions - 2, sliced
- chilli - 1, optional
- ginger - 2cm piece, peeled
- lemongrass - 1 Tbsp, crushed
- coconut oil - 1 Tbsp, or peanut or sesame oil, plus extra for frying
- lime - 1, zest only
- chicken mince - 500g
- lettuce - leaves, to serve
- lime - wedges, to serve
Method
- Place garlic cloves (2), spring onions (2), chilli (1, if using), ginger (2cm piece) and lemongrass (1 Tbsp) in the bowl. Mix Speed 7 / Speed 3. Scrape down sides.
- Add the oil (1 Tbsp), lime zest (from 1 lime) and mince (500g) to the bowl. Mix Speed 5 / 6 seconds.
- Scoop mixture out onto a plate.
- Roll into 30 meatballs.
- Place in a frying pan over medium heat. Drizzle hot pan with oil.
- Cook for 8-10 minutes, turning often or until cooked through.
- Serve in lettuce leaves with lime wedges.
